Transaction ebfc26fce43d3dc517824269f4c7bea193c012c9fec0ba163188acdeb79866d9
1 Input
1 Output
-
ebfc26fce43d3dc517824269f4c7bea193c012c9fec0ba163188acdeb79866d9:0
- value
- 2297774
- script pubkey
- OP_0 OP_PUSHBYTES_20 15b7d00bfc61bd6e6a6ad54974880fb94a7f69bc
- address
- bc1qzkmaqzluvx7ku6n264yhfzq0h99876dudgspcl